2011-01-22 3 views
5

Я разрабатываю приложение на основе представления, которое требует сетевого подключения. Я хочу добавить код, чтобы мое приложение выдавало ошибку, когда сеть недоступна.Как реализовать уведомления о сетевой ошибке в моем приложении?

Я невежественный,, независимо от того, какой код или поместить в AppDelegate (.h/.m) и/или ViewController (.h/.m)

Может кто-нибудь мне помочь?

Заранее спасибо :)

ответ

4

Вы читали this post?

Как только вы знаете, что находитесь в автономном режиме, вы просто можете показать UIAlertView.

Вы можете интегрировать этот код в приложение метода: didFinishLaunchingWithOptions: вашего appDelegate.

Я бы не рекомендовал использовать такую ​​функцию, как «тест для подключения к сети». Общая проблема заключается в том, что даже если у вас может быть соединение, когда ваше приложение проверяет его, оно может исчезнуть немного позже. Поэтому я просто попытаюсь использовать подключение, когда ваше приложение действительно должно использовать сеть, а затем тщательно обрабатывать ошибки и отображать содержательные сообщения и так далее.

Смежные вопросы